Riddles about body parts

Riddles about body parts It burns during the day and fades at night. (Eye) Two brothers do not see each other. (Eye) If I say touch, it won't touch, If I say don't touch, it will touch. (Lip) Five brothers were young, one of them was a head. (Fingers) Big and small, five comrades, let's knit together. (Fingers) I have two horses, far from each other. (Legs) If you stand up, you will lie down. (foot)

Riddles about nature (moon, sun, earth, star, water, air, snow, wind, shadow)

Riddles about nature (moon, sun, earth, star, water, air, snow, wind, shadow) When gold comes, silver goes, When silver comes, gold goes. (Sun, Moon) A piece of bread, a cake to the world. (Moon) Mother is one. He has a thousand children. (Moon and stars) Dice carpet, dice carpet, If I say lift it, it's a heavy carpet. (Earth) He keeps going, he keeps going, He doesn't look back. (Water, stream) Invisible, Intangible. (air)

Riddles about the book for children (with answers)

Riddles about the book for children (with answers) Not a tree, but a leaf, Not a dress, not a skirt, Not a person speaks, Different tunes sing. (Answer: Book) Top cover, Bottom cover, Inside leaf. (Answer: Book) Without language, mind will teach. (Answer: Book) Tonsil with tonsil, Seven keys with roof. They have neither eyes nor mouth, they talk to people. (Answer: Book)
